Title: Kurt Seligmann Exhibition
Description: New York, Nierendorf Gallery, 1941. Softbound. Black, color-illustrated stapled wraps. Three stapled sheets plus cover, eligmann is called a Swiss-American Surrealist painter, engraver, and occultist. This early catalogue has a brilliantly colored serigraph cover in 7 colors on black paper. Text consists of a 4-page essay "The minotaur and the poet," by Nicolas Calas printed on orange paper. Biography, list of exhibitions and reproduction of an etching are on yellow paper. Lists 36 works in total. This exhibition was held at the Nierendorf Gallery in New York from April 21 to May 12, 1941, when the artist had been living in New York less than 2 years.
